Output 3b754276b8ff1473cc45c6642890038c9a43bc1ef7a134f170bcd7a5c5471fac:32

value
503628560
script pubkey
OP_0 OP_PUSHBYTES_20 1dee1a61bae05eb056cc2beeb99382a593afdba4
address
ltc1qrhhp5cd6up0tq4kv90htnyuz5kf6lkaywk4l0a
transaction
3b754276b8ff1473cc45c6642890038c9a43bc1ef7a134f170bcd7a5c5471fac
spent
true